Investment and Trade Profile

Investment and Trade Profile

Lithuania joined the European Union (EU) in 2004, Lithuanian laws are now fully harmonized with the EU legislation. When it comes to the labor market, Lithuania has to offer a unique combination of highly qualified human resources and relatively low wages. Lithuania is located on the very crossroads of 3 huge markets.

Business Etiquette

Business Etiquette

Meetings are arranged in advance and confirmed by a telephone call or e-mail. Lithuanians are very punctual. The decision-making process in Lithuania is relatively quick. Deadlines are expected to be honored. A handshake is customary at both the beginning and the end of a meeting, and when visiting a home. Business dress in Lithuania is conservative.
